On average, it costs $100-$300 per axle to replace the brake pads in a vehicle. In other words, replacing either the front or rear brake pads would be $100-$300, and replacing both the front and rear brake pads would be $200-$600. A brake rotor is a smooth metal disc attached to the wheel hub. Most new cars (1999 and above) come with rotors at each wheel. Older cars may have drums instead of rotors at the rear wheels . Feb 12, 2023 · It will cost between $250 to $800 for a brake pad and rotor replacement on one axle, with the front brake slightly more expensive than the rear brakes. Therefore, a complete brake pad and rotor replacement for four wheels could cost $500 to $1,600. Brake pad replacement costs about $100 to $300 per axle, with parts making up about $40 to $150 ...

Disc brake systems, which usually appear on the front two wheels of a vehicle (and often the rear as well), use brake rotors. The brake rotor attaches directly to the steering spindle or wheel bearing hub assembly. When brake pads apply enough pressure to the rotors, they slow or stop the vehicle. If the brake rotor width is less than the published discard width, replace the rotor. If the rotor has hot spots, cracks, or ridges, replace it even if the width is thicker than the discard measurement. Replace brake rotors based on the wear and condition of each rotor. 1. Moisture. Any type of moisture can build up on the brake pads and rotors. If there has been rain, snow or ice recently, the brake pads might just need to dry out. Even overnight condensation can accumulate on the metal parts to create surface rust. Thankfully, a few times of braking should resolve the issue. 2.

Now, you’ll use a ratchet and 17mm socket to loosen the two caliper mounting bracket bolts. Remove the bolts by hand, bottom first, then the top one, making sure to hold the bracket in place. There is a small clip at the top and bottom of the opening where the pads came out; remove them. If the rotors are in good shape and are not to be replaced, clean the clips, lubricate them with brake grease and refit them into the place they came from.
